Breaking: Yankees Ace Pitcher Suffers huge Injury, Shaking Up Playoff Hopes

In a shocking turn of events, New York Yankees ace pitcher Gerrit Cole has sustained a serious injury during a recent game, raising significant concerns for the team’s playoff aspirations. The injury occurred in the fifth inning when Cole was seen grimacing in pain after throwing a pitch. Medical staff rushed to the mound, and after a brief assessment, he was escorted off the field, leaving fans and teammates alike in disbelief.

Cole has been a cornerstone of the Yankees’ rotation this season, boasting an impressive record and ranking among the league leaders in strikeouts and ERA. His presence on the mound has been pivotal, not only in securing wins but also in providing leadership to the younger pitchers in the bullpen. As the regular season approaches its climax, losing Cole could severely impact the Yankees’ chances of clinching a playoff spot.

Initial reports suggest that Cole will undergo further testing to determine the extent of the injury. The Yankees have not released a timeline for his recovery, but team officials and fans alike are bracing for the worst. In the wake of this development, the Yankees will need to rely on their remaining pitchers, including emerging stars and veterans, to step up in the critical weeks ahead.

The Yankees are currently in a tight race for a Wild Card spot, and any extended absence from Cole could jeopardize their postseason hopes. As the team prepares for upcoming games, the focus will be on both managing their remaining roster and hoping for positive news regarding their ace. The baseball world is watching closely as this story unfolds, hoping for a quick recovery for one of the game’s brightest stars.
